summaryrefslogtreecommitdiffstats
path: root/tests/volume.rc
diff options
context:
space:
mode:
authorJeff Darcy <jdarcy@redhat.com>2015-03-19 15:15:07 -0400
committerVijay Bellur <vbellur@redhat.com>2015-03-30 23:41:29 -0700
commitd3eacb0d83834db485061d875d95b4f6af41f30a (patch)
tree53ad760809a10b0d9aa245980441b10312368d23 /tests/volume.rc
parentf9ee09abd29002d8612bcdcbeaf4cf3e404b4cc6 (diff)
tests: fix online_brick_count
It turns out that "pidof" is unreliable on some platforms (e.g. Fedora 21) because it will show spurious entries for processes using the same inode under a different name. Use "pgrep" instead because it's name-based and doesn't get confused by glusterd/glusterfs being links to glusterfsd. Also changed bug-913555.t because it had the same mistake in its own version of the same function. Now it uses the common version. Change-Id: I5d70edd5655faa5470e0f378b8c16a6adacbd4b4 BUG: 1163543 Signed-off-by: Jeff Darcy <jdarcy@redhat.com> Reviewed-on: http://review.gluster.org/9948 Reviewed-by: Niels de Vos <ndevos@redhat.com> Tested-by: Gluster Build System <jenkins@build.gluster.com> Reviewed-by: Atin Mukherjee <amukherj@redhat.com> Reviewed-by: Vijay Bellur <vbellur@redhat.com>
Diffstat (limited to 'tests/volume.rc')
-rw-r--r--tests/volume.rc2
1 files changed, 1 insertions, 1 deletions
diff --git a/tests/volume.rc b/tests/volume.rc
index ac078e2bcce..741d2b81c15 100644
--- a/tests/volume.rc
+++ b/tests/volume.rc
@@ -16,7 +16,7 @@ function brick_count()
function online_brick_count ()
{
- pidof glusterfsd | wc -w
+ pgrep glusterfsd | wc -l
}
function volume_option()